第一步:每日收盘(三点四十五分后)下载盘后数据。
第二步:下载专业财务数据(需要时),北上资金数据在次日早开盘前。
第三步:刷新扩展数据。
1、通达信股票交易分析软件用法必需知道的一些基本知识请看打开下方链接:
每日盘后数据都是利用自用通达信看盘系统进行整理统计后得出的,有兴趣的可以进去看看,了解了解一般套路。
源码:
M10:MA(CLOSE,10),COLORWHITE,LINETHICK2;
M50:=MA(CLOSE,50);
M120:=MA(CLOSE,120);
KDZD1:=(C/REF(C,1)>1.03{涨幅大于3%} OR L>REF(H,1)){或有缺口}
AND AMO>HHV(AMO*(IF(C<REF(C,1),1,-1)),10)*1.03 {成交额大于10日前的阴线最大量}
AND AMO/MA(AMO,10)>1.2 {大于10平均量,如要倍量改*1.5}
AND C>MA(C,120) AND MA(C,50)>MA(C,120);
KDZD2:=C/REF(C,1)>1.097 AND C=H{} AND C>MA(C,120) AND MA(C,50)>MA(C,120);{涨停无成交要求}
支点:DRAWICON(BARSSINCEN((KDZD1 OR KDZD2),5)=0,L,14);
DRAWTEXT_FIX(1,0.0,0.0,0,STRCAT(' 【所属概念】',GNBLOCK)),COLORCYAN;
DRAWTEXT_FIX(1,0.0,0.08,0,STRCAT('【 细分行业】',HYBLOCK)),COLORCYAN;
DRAWTEXT_FIX(1,0,0.15,0,STRCAT('【所属风格】',FGBLOCK)),COLORYELLOW;
DRAWTEXT_FIX(1,0.14,0.08,0,HYZSCODE),COLORYELLOW;
涨停价:=ZTPRICE(REF(C,1),IF(STR2CON(CODE)<687999,0.1,0.2));
跌停价:=DTPRICE(REF(C,1),IF(STR2CON(CODE)<687999,0.1,0.2));
ZT:=C>=涨停价 AND C=H AND COUNT(C<涨停价,BARSSINCE(C))>=1;
DT:=C<=跌停价 AND C=L AND COUNT(C>跌停价,BARSSINCE(C))>=1;
STICKLINE(ZT,C,O,2.8,0),COLORYELLOW;
STICKLINE(ZT,L,H,0,0),COLORYELLOW;
STICKLINE(DT,C,O,2.8,0),COLORLIGREEN;
STICKLINE(DT,L,H,0,0),COLORLIGREEN;
H120:DRAWLINE(CURRBARSCOUNT=120,CONST(HHV(C,120)),CURRBARSCOUNT=1,HHV(C,120),0),LINETHICK2,COLORMAGENTA; {120内的最高点}
高距今:=HHVBARS(C,120);
收盘价:CONST(C),COLORWHITE,LINETHICK2;
L120:DRAWLINE(CURRBARSCOUNT=120,CONST(LLV(C,高距今+1)),CURRBARSCOUNT=1,LLV(C,高距今+1),0)COLORYELLOW,LINETHICK2; {120内的最高点至今,这个区间的最低点}
DRAWTEXT(1 AND ISLASTBAR,CONST(L120),VAR2STR((H120-L120)/H120*100,2)),COLORYELLOW;
DRAWTEXT(1 AND ISLASTBAR,CONST(C),VAR2STR((C-L120)/L120*100,2)),COLORYELLOW;
实体上三分之一:=(MAX(O,C)-MIN(O,C))*2/3+MIN(O,C),COLORGREEN,NODRAW;
实体下三分之一:=(MAX(O,C)-MIN(O,C))/3+MIN(O,C),NODRAW;
实体二分之一:=(O+C)/2,NODRAW;
买入:=C=H120;
STICKLINE(买入,实体二分之一,实体上三分之一,2,0),COLORBLUE;
DRAWNUMBER(买入,C*1.02,C)COLORMAGENTA;
卖出:=C=L120;
STICKLINE(卖出,实体上三分之一,实体二分之一,2,0),COLORBLUE;
DRAWNUMBER(卖出,C*0.98,C)COLORMAGENTA;
成交条件改为使用虚拟成交用于盘中预警能更早发现。
有读者反馈公式不通过是因前文最后语句中回撤1<=回撤至多 AND 支点;
与参数不符,现已修正为回撤1<=回撤幅至多 AND 支点;。
TOTAL:=IF(PERIOD=1,5,IF(PERIOD=2,15,IF(PERIOD=3,30,IF(PERIOD=4,60,IF(PERIOD=5,TOTALFZNUM,1)))));
MTIME:=MOD(FROMOPEN,TOTAL);
CTIME:=IF(MTIME<0.5,TOTAL,MTIME);
VAMO:=IF((CURRBARSCOUNT=1 AND DYNAINFO(8)>1),AMOUNT/100000000.0*TOTAL/CTIME,DRAWNULL);
KDZD1:=(C/REF(C,1)>1.03 OR L>REF(H,1))
AND (VAMO>HHV(AMO*(IF(C<REF(C,1),1,-1)),10)*1
OR VAMO/MA(AMO,10)>1.5)
AND C>MA(C,120) AND MA(C,50)>MA(C,120);
KDZD2:=C/REF(C,1)>1.097 AND C=H AND C>MA(C,120) AND MA(C,50)>MA(C,120);
支点:=BARSSINCEN((KDZD1 OR KDZD2),5)=0;
H120:=HHV(C,120); {120内的最高点}
高距今:=HHVBARS(H,120)+1;
L120:=LLV(L,高距今); {120内的最高点至今,这个区间的最低点}
回撤1:=(H120-L120)/H120*100;
回撤1<=回撤幅至多 AND 支点;
副图效果解释:新增虚拟成交显示。
源码:
TOTAL:=IF(PERIOD=1,5,IF(PERIOD=2,15,IF(PERIOD=3,30,IF(PERIOD=4,60,IF(PERIOD=5,TOTALFZNUM,1)))));
MTIME:=MOD(FROMOPEN,TOTAL);
CTIME:=IF(MTIME<0.5,TOTAL,MTIME);
VAMO:IF((CURRBARSCOUNT=1 AND DYNAINFO(8)>1),AMOUNT/100000000.0*TOTAL/CTIME,DRAWNULL),NODRAW;
STICKLINE((CURRBARSCOUNT=1 AND DYNAINFO(8)>1),VAMO,0,-1,-1),COLOR00C0C0;
AMO亿:AMO/100000000,VOLSTICK;
AMO10:MA(AMO亿,10);
K:=C<REF(C,1);
K1:=HHV(AMO亿*K,10);
阴线量:=IF(AMO亿=K1,K1,DRAWNULL);
STICKLINE(阴线量,K1,0,2.8,0),COLOR880088;
STICKLINE(阴线量,K1,0,2.3,0),COLORAA00AA;
STICKLINE(阴线量,K1,0,1.7,0),COLORCC00CC;
STICKLINE(阴线量,K1,0,1.0,0),COLOREE00EE;
STICKLINE(阴线量,K1,0,0.3,0),COLORFF33FF;
CONST(HHV(AMO亿,1));
源码使用的是回踩13日的移动平均 C<EMA(C,13),如要用简单平均线自改为
C<MA(C,10),10为变量。把源码扔进任一排序指标还可进行指标排序。
源码:
K:=C<REF(C,1);
KDZD1:=(C/REF(C,1)>1.03{涨幅大于3%} OR L>REF(H,1)){或有缺口}
AND AMO>HHV(AMO*K,10)*1.03 {成交额大于10日前的阴线最大量}
AND AMO/MA(AMO,10)>1.2 {大于10平均量,如要倍量改*1.5}
AND C>MA(C,120) AND MA(C,50)>MA(C,120);
KDZD2:=C/REF(C,1)>1.097 AND C=H{} AND C>MA(C,120) AND MA(C,50)>MA(C,120);{涨停无成交要求}
支点:=BARSSINCEN(KDZD1 OR KDZD2,20);
回踩10:COUNT(C<EMA(C,13), 支点)=1 AND C<EMA(C,13) AND AMO<MA(AMO,10);
好用不好用,自己决定。
联系客服